کھانا کافی ہے۔ – Khana kaafi hai. – खाना पर्याप्त है।
English: The food is adequate.
Short Explanation:
Grammar Point: The Simple Present tense with "to be" (is) describes a current state or fact — here, "adequate".
Structure: Subject + is + adjective/noun (e.g., It is adequate).
Usage Tip: Use this pattern to describe qualities, conditions, or facts about people, places, or things.
